Ann E. Zeleniak is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Oncology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Ann E. Zeleniak has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 751 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Oncology and 3 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Ann E. Zeleniak’s work include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(2 papers), Renal and related cancers (2 papers) and Pluripotent Stem Cells Research (2 papers). Ann E. Zeleniak is often cited by papers focused on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(2 papers), Renal and related cancers (2 papers) and Pluripotent Stem Cells Research (2 papers). Ann E. Zeleniak collaborates with scholars based in United States and China. Ann E. Zeleniak's co-authors include Reginald Hill, Melissa L. Fishel, Karen Richards, Laurie E. Littlepage, Jun Wu, Wei Huang, Timothy R. Donahue, Hong Wu, Antreas Hindoyan and Scott Holdren and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Nature Methods and Oncogene.
